Choosing the right stair stepper for at-home cardio depends on several key factors. Beyond price, consider how the machine’s features align with your fitness goals, space constraints, and preferred workout style. A good stair stepper should offer adjustable resistance, stability, and comfort. It’s also important to evaluate ease of storage and whether additional features like heart rate monitors or resistance bands add value to your routine. Understanding these broader considerations helps avoid common pitfalls—like buying a model that’s underpowered or too complex to use regularly.Performance and Resistance
Effective cardio workouts require smooth, consistent stepping motion and adjustable resistance to match your fitness level. Machines with multiple resistance levels allow for progression, preventing workout plateaus. Avoid models with overly stiff or loose mechanisms, as they can reduce workout efficiency and increase fatigue. If your goal is moderate fitness, a basic model might suffice; for more intense routines, look for options with customizable resistance and incline features.
Foldability and Space Efficiency
Many at-home users face space limitations, making foldable or compact models particularly appealing. However, folding mechanisms should not compromise stability or sturdiness. Evaluate how easy it is to store the machine and whether it remains stable during use. If space is tight, prioritize models that fold flat or have minimal dimensions when stored, but don’t sacrifice safety or workout quality for convenience.
Additional Features and Accessories
Features like resistance bands, handles, and monitors can enhance your workout variety and engagement. Resistance bands add upper-body exercise options, while handles improve stability, especially for beginners or those with balance concerns. Advanced monitors that track heart rate, calories, and steps can motivate you and help you set measurable goals. However, more features usually come with higher costs and complexity, so consider what aligns with your fitness focus and budget.
Durability and Quality
Since a stair stepper is a regular investment in your health, durability is key. Look for sturdy frames made of quality materials that can support your weight over time. Cheaper models may wobble or wear out quickly, which can discourage consistent use. Reading user reviews can reveal how a machine performs after extended use, helping you avoid models prone to mechanical issues or early breakdowns.
Budget and Long-Term Value
While budget options are tempting, they often lack longevity or advanced features that make workouts more effective. Consider how much you’re willing to invest for a model that offers a good balance of quality and features. Sometimes, paying a bit more upfront results in better durability and a more satisfying exercise experience, reducing the need for early replacements. Define your goals and budget clearly to find the best long-term value.

Is a more expensive stair stepper worth it for at-home cardio?
Higher-priced stair steppers often include more adjustable features, better build quality, and advanced tracking options, which can enhance your workout experience. If you’re committed to regular cardio routines and want a machine that will last years, investing in a more expensive model can be worthwhile. However, for occasional use or beginner routines, a mid-range or budget option can still deliver effective exercise without the added cost.Can I get a good workout on a basic stair stepper?
Absolutely. A simple stair stepper can provide an excellent cardio workout, especially if it offers adjustable resistance. The key is to use it consistently and push yourself with higher resistance or longer sessions over time. Basic models are often more straightforward to operate and require less maintenance, making them a practical choice for beginners or those with limited space.Are foldable stair steppers as stable as non-folding models?
Foldable stair steppers are designed with convenience in mind, but some may compromise stability for portability. Look for models with sturdy locking mechanisms and robust frames to ensure safety during use. Reading reviews can help identify foldable options that maintain stability comparable to non-folding counterparts, making them suitable for regular workouts in small spaces.How important are additional features like heart rate monitors or resistance bands?
Extras like heart rate monitors can help you track your intensity and stay within your target zones, improving workout efficiency. Resistance bands add upper-body options, increasing the overall calorie burn and muscle engagement. While these features are beneficial, they are not essential for everyone—prioritize them if they align with your fitness goals and budget, but don’t let their absence deter you from choosing a quality machine.What should I consider regarding machine weight capacity?
Ensuring the stair stepper can support your weight is vital for safety and durability. Most models specify a maximum weight capacity—choose one that comfortably exceeds your weight for peace of mind. Ignoring this can lead to premature wear, instability, or even safety issues during exercise.
